Two Friday Housebreaks, Suspects Looking for Jewelry

Police are looking for your help.

Police are investigating two house breakings and enterings that happened on Friday, Jan. 18. A B&E happened at 170 Howard St. on Friday between 1:30 and 3:30 p.m. The suspect forced entry and stole jewelry, said police. A second break-in happened at 229 West St., where the suspect broke into the residence by forcing open the front door. According to police, it is unknown what was taken, "however it appears the suspect was targeting jewelry." Police encourage residents to notify the Northborough Police Department should they see any suspicious people of vehicles in their neighborhood. Anyone with information regarding these housebreaks should call the Northborough Police Detectives at 508-393-1522.

Thieves Only Take Women's Clothing in Hudson Street Break-In

A very "unusual" break-in occurred on Hudson Street yesterday.

A woman lost much of her wardrobe when intruders broke in and apparently stole a "large amount of female clothing" during a break-in yesterday on Hudson Street. Officers responded to 183 Hudson St. on Thursday, Oct. 4, where a break-in had occurred sometime between the hours of 8 a.m. and 4 p.m. According to police, when the victims arrived home, they discovered that someone had forced their way into the apartment and a large amount of clothing, which had been hanging in a closet, was stolen. "This is obviously an unusual type of breaking and entering as far as the items that were stolen," said Det. Brian Griffin. UPDATE: Police Extend Search Area

Police are searching for a suspect believed to be connected to two housebreaks.

UPDATED, 2:37 p.m.: Police have extended the search for a housebreak suspect outside of the immediate area of the crime, which was reported to have taken place at 19 Claflin Farm Ln. Police said they have exhausted the search of the area near the house. State Police are handing over the search fully to Northborough police. State police tactical units, which included a helicopter and K9, responded Wednesday afternoon to the area of 19 Claflin Farm Ln., to help Northborough police search for a suspect believed to be connected to two housebreaks. According to a statement from state police, the suspect was originally believed to still be in a resident's home. Police set up a perimeter and were actively searching for the person.
